ultra plus tape specifications

Ultra plus tape specifications represent a breakthrough in adhesive technology, designed to meet the demanding requirements of modern industrial and commercial applications. This advanced bonding solution combines superior holding power with exceptional durability, making it an ideal choice for professionals across multiple sectors. The ultra plus tape specifications incorporate a multi-layer construction that features a high-performance acrylic adhesive system, engineered to deliver consistent results in challenging environments. The tape's core structure utilizes a reinforced backing material that provides excellent tensile strength while maintaining flexibility for conforming to irregular surfaces. What sets the ultra plus tape specifications apart is the careful balance between aggressive initial tack and long-term holding power, ensuring that bonded materials remain secure throughout their service life. The adhesive formulation resists degradation from UV exposure, temperature fluctuations, and moisture, making it suitable for both indoor and outdoor applications. The ultra plus tape specifications also feature a precision-coated adhesive layer that ensures uniform coverage and eliminates weak spots that could compromise bond integrity. This tape excels in applications ranging from automotive assembly and construction projects to electronics manufacturing and general industrial maintenance. The ultra plus tape specifications include various width and thickness options, allowing users to select the optimal configuration for their specific needs. The product's clean removal characteristics prevent surface damage when repositioning is necessary during installation, while still providing permanent bonding strength once fully cured. Environmental considerations are built into the ultra plus tape specifications, with formulations that minimize volatile organic compound emissions and support sustainable manufacturing practices. The tape's compatibility with diverse substrate materials, including metals, plastics, glass, and composites, makes it a versatile solution for complex assembly challenges where multiple material types must be joined securely and reliably.

Advanced Adhesive Technology for Maximum Bond Strength

Advanced Adhesive Technology for Maximum Bond Strength

The ultra plus tape specifications incorporate cutting-edge adhesive chemistry that represents years of research and development in polymer science. At the heart of this technology lies a proprietary acrylic adhesive system that creates molecular-level bonds with substrate surfaces, resulting in holding power that often exceeds the strength of the materials being joined. Unlike conventional tapes that rely solely on mechanical interlocking with surface irregularities, the ultra plus tape specifications utilize chemical adhesion mechanisms that form genuine bonds at the interface between tape and substrate. This advanced formulation includes carefully selected tackifiers that provide immediate grab upon contact, allowing you to position components accurately before the bond fully develops. The adhesive layer features a cross-linked polymer network that resists creep and cold flow, ensuring that bonded assemblies maintain their precise alignment even under sustained loads or elevated temperatures. The ultra plus tape specifications achieve this performance through a sophisticated curing process that continues after application, with the adhesive gradually building strength over 72 hours to reach its ultimate holding capacity. This progressive bonding characteristic gives you the best of both worlds: immediate handling strength for production efficiency and maximum long-term performance for product reliability. The adhesive formulation includes UV stabilizers that prevent degradation from sunlight exposure, making the ultra plus tape specifications suitable for outdoor applications where other adhesives would fail prematurely. Special additives enhance the tape's resistance to plasticizers that migrate from vinyl and other flexible materials, preventing the bond weakening that plagues standard adhesive tapes in these applications. The ultra plus tape specifications also feature excellent shear strength, meaning bonded joints resist sliding forces that would cause conventional tapes to fail, making this product ideal for load-bearing applications. The adhesive's chemical resistance protects against common industrial solvents, oils, and cleaning agents, ensuring that your bonds remain intact even in harsh operating environments. Temperature performance is another critical advantage built into the ultra plus tape specifications, with the adhesive maintaining its properties across a range from negative 40 degrees to positive 250 degrees Fahrenheit, accommodating applications from refrigeration equipment to engine compartments.
Engineered Backing Material for Superior Performance

Engineered Backing Material for Superior Performance

The backing material used in ultra plus tape specifications represents a critical component that distinguishes this product from ordinary adhesive tapes. Engineers selected a high-density polyethylene film that provides exceptional tensile strength while remaining flexible enough to conform to curved surfaces and irregular geometries. This backing material undergoes a specialized treatment process that enhances its surface energy, promoting superior adhesive anchorage that prevents the tape from delaminating under stress. The ultra plus tape specifications include a precise thickness calibration that balances strength with flexibility, allowing the tape to absorb minor surface imperfections while maintaining structural integrity under load. The backing's tear resistance ensures clean, straight cuts during application, eliminating the ragged edges that compromise bond quality and create potential failure points. A key feature of the ultra plus tape specifications is the backing's dimensional stability, which prevents the tape from stretching or shrinking in response to temperature changes that would create stress concentrations in bonded assemblies. The material's low moisture absorption characteristics protect the adhesive layer from environmental humidity that degrades bond strength in conventional tapes. The ultra plus tape specifications incorporate a backing that resists puncture and abrasion, providing mechanical protection for the adhesive layer during handling, storage, and service life. This durability extends to chemical resistance, with the backing material standing up to exposure from oils, fuels, and industrial chemicals that would attack lesser materials. The backing's opacity provides visual confirmation of complete coverage during application, helping you avoid gaps that could compromise bond integrity. The ultra plus tape specifications feature a backing with excellent dead stretch properties, meaning the tape can be pulled tight during application without elastic memory that would cause it to lift or tunnel after installation. The material's compatibility with various printing and marking methods allows for custom identification and branding directly on the tape surface. The backing's smooth finish on the non-adhesive side reduces friction during unwinding, making application easier and more consistent. The ultra plus tape specifications include a backing that maintains its flexibility at low temperatures, preventing the brittleness that causes other tapes to crack and fail in cold environments, while also resisting softening at elevated temperatures that would allow the tape to flow or distort under load.
Versatile Application Range Across Multiple Industries

Versatile Application Range Across Multiple Industries

The ultra plus tape specifications serve an remarkably diverse range of applications across numerous industries, demonstrating the product's versatility and broad utility. In automotive manufacturing, this tape bonds exterior trim pieces, emblems, and body side moldings with a strength that withstands car wash equipment, road vibration, and temperature extremes from desert heat to arctic cold. The ultra plus tape specifications meet stringent automotive industry standards for outgassing and flammability, making them suitable for interior applications where material emissions could affect air quality or leave residue on windows. Construction professionals rely on the ultra plus tape specifications for mounting architectural panels, bonding metal roofing components, and installing window glazing systems where traditional mechanical fasteners would compromise weather sealing or aesthetic appearance. The tape's ability to bond dissimilar materials makes it invaluable for joining aluminum frames to glass panels or attaching composite materials to steel structures. Electronics manufacturers use the ultra plus tape specifications for assembling devices where the tape's thin profile saves precious space while providing electromagnetic shielding when specified with conductive backing options. The tape's clean processing characteristics prevent contamination of sensitive electronic components, and its dimensional stability ensures precise component alignment in miniaturized assemblies. In the signage industry, the ultra plus tape specifications provide permanent mounting solutions for indoor and outdoor signs, with the bond strength and weather resistance necessary to keep graphics securely attached to various substrates including brick, concrete, metal, and plastic. The tape's UV resistance prevents yellowing or degradation that would become visible around sign edges, maintaining professional appearance throughout the sign's service life. Medical device manufacturers appreciate how the ultra plus tape specifications meet biocompatibility requirements for certain applications while providing the clean, residue-free bonds necessary in healthcare environments. The tape's sterilization compatibility allows it to be used in devices that undergo autoclave or gamma radiation sterilization processes. Industrial equipment builders incorporate the ultra plus tape specifications into appliance assembly, HVAC system construction, and machinery fabrication where the tape's vibration damping properties protect sensitive components and reduce noise transmission. The marine industry benefits from the ultra plus tape specifications' resistance to salt water, humidity, and UV exposure, making it suitable for boat building and repair applications where traditional adhesives or fasteners would corrode. Aerospace applications leverage the tape's high strength-to-weight ratio and temperature performance for interior panel mounting and component assembly where every gram matters and reliability is paramount.
